About Richard C. Schwing

Richard C. Schwing is a scholar working on Safety, Risk, Reliability and Quality, Statistics, Probability and Uncertainty and Health, Toxicology and Mutagenesis, having authored 19 papers that have together received 1.2k indexed citations. Recurring topics across this work include Traffic and Road Safety (4 papers), Air Quality and Health Impacts (3 papers) and Risk and Safety Analysis (3 papers). The work is most often cited by research in Safety, Risk, Reliability and Quality (335 citations), General Decision Sciences (50 citations) and Statistics, Probability and Uncertainty (171 citations). Richard C. Schwing has collaborated with scholars based in United States. Frequent co-authors include Leonard Evans, Gary C. McDonald, Kimberly M. Thompson, Michael C. Frick, Nicholas J Garber, Duan Li, Mashrur Chowdhury, Charles Perrow, Yacov Y. Haimes and Alan M. Dunker. Their work appears in journals such as Contemporary Sociology A Journal of Reviews, The Science of The Total Environment and Technometrics.
